The Verse
King James Version (KJV): Take heed in the plague of leprosy, that thou observe diligently, and do according to all that the priests the Levites shall teach you: as I commanded them, so ye shall observe to do.
New International Version (NIV): In cases of defiling skin diseases, be very careful to do exactly as the Levitical priests instruct you. You must follow carefully what I have commanded them.
English Standard Version (ESV): Take care, in a case of leprous disease, to be very careful to do according to all that the Levitical priests shall direct you. As I commanded them, so you shall be careful to do.

Historical Context
Deuteronomy is a book attributed to Moses, forming part of the Torah. It was written during the Israelites’ journey in the wilderness, preparing them for life in the Promised Land. The specific instruction in Deuteronomy 24:8 was given at a time when the community relied on priests for guidance in health matters, as leprosy was feared not just as a disease but as a ritual impurity.
Key Word Analysis
Take heed: A call to be attentive and cautious. The Hebrew word ‘shamar’ means to guard or watch over.
Leprosy: A term for various skin diseases, not just Hansen’s disease as understood today.
Observe diligently: ‘Shamar’ is again used to emphasize careful adherence to priestly instructions.
Priests the Levites: Designated leaders responsible for religious and health-related instructions.
Commanded: An authoritative directive from God through Moses, emphasizing divine order.
